After an auspicious early career assisting, acting for, and/or otherwise working with the likes of Lucio Fulci, Joe D’Amato, Dario Argendo, and Terry Gilliam, Michele Soavi made his own cinematic mark, directing cult favorites like 1989’s The Church, 1991’s The Sect, and perhaps his best-known work, 1994’s Dellamorte Dellamore (aka Cemetery Man). His first feature, 1987’s Stage Fright, is maybe a hair more “horror” than “giallo,” but its tale of actors trapped in a theater with an escaped killer—a former actor himself, who dons an eerie owl mask to get back into character—is too entertaining not to include here.
